Cleone Foods Ltd produce and distribute Jamaican patties under the registered trademark Island Delight.
A Jamaican patty is a pastry derived from the Cornish pasty. Although It has a spicier and more distinctive taste than the traditional Cornish pasty.
Patties began life in Jamaica but are popularly eaten across the Caribbean and in North America. The traditional filling is seasoned ground beef but other common filling include chicken, lamb, seafood, vegetables of cheese. In Jamaica the patty is a traditional snack or street food.
